Keyboard navigation is an important part of our accessibility work. Users should be able to move through the site using the Tab, Shift+Tab, Enter, and arrow keys where relevant, without needing a mouse. We strive to maintain visible focus states so it is easier to see where the keyboard cursor is on the page. Forms, links, buttons, and navigation elements are checked to support practical use by people who rely on non-mouse input.
We also pay attention to readability. This includes using clear language, sensible heading structure, sufficient colour contrast, and layouts that remain understandable at different zoom levels.
